Current New Buick Models for Sale As your local Buick SUV dealer, we carry the full lineup of new Buick SUVs at Speck Buick GMC. Here is a look at every current Buick model and their fuel economy figures: 2026 Buick Envista Starting From $24,000 MSRP Subcompact SUV · FWD Only 30 MPG Combined (28 City / 32 Highway) The Envista is the most affordable and most fuel-efficient Buick SUV available today. It is the perfect entry point into Buick sales for first-time buyers and budget-conscious Tri-Cities drivers. It delivers a refined and stylish interior at one of the most accessible price points in the premium SUV segment. Key Features: Best fuel economy in the entire Buick SUV lineup Standard Buick Driver Confidence safety suite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to standard Most affordable model available at your local Buick dealer 2026 Buick Encore GX Starting From $28,000 MSRP Subcompact SUV · FWD or AWD 30 MPG Combined FWD / 26 MPG Combined AWD The Encore GX delivers the best balance of fuel efficiency and capability in the Buick dealership lineup. It is available in FWD or AWD, making it a great choice for Tri-Cities drivers who want all-weather confidence. It is a great everyday vehicle for commuters and small families across southeast Washington. Key Features: Available AWD for Eastern Washington winter driving confidence Strong fuel economy in both FWD and AWD configurations Available heated front seats and remote start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to standard 2026 Buick Envision Starting From $35,000 MSRP Compact SUV · AWD Standard 25 MPG Combined (22 City / 28 Highway) The Envision steps up in size, refinement, and technology. It comes standard with AWD on every trim. That is a meaningful advantage for southeast Washington drivers dealing with variable winter road conditions. It delivers a genuinely premium interior experience that rivals much more expensive luxury SUVs. Key Features: AWD standard on every single trim level Available 30-inch ultrawide diagonal display Available massaging driver seat and heated rear seats Available panoramic moonroof and Bose premium audio system 2026 Buick Enclave Starting From $50,000 MSRP Midsize Three-Row SUV · FWD or AWD 22 MPG Combined FWD / 21 MPG Combined AWD The Enclave is the flagship Buick SUV and the clear choice for larger families in the Tri-Cities area. It seats up to seven passengers across three rows. The Enclave delivers a luxury three-row experience at a price point that significantly undercuts European competitors. It is also IIHS TOP SAFETY PICK awarded for vehicles built after January 2025. Key Features: Three-row seating for up to seven passengers Up to 5,000 lbs of towing capacity for boats and campers Available Super Cruise hands-free highway driving technology IIHS TOP SAFETY PICK awarded for vehicles built after January 2025 Quick Buick Fuel Economy Comparison Model Starting MSRP Combined MPG Best For Envista $24,000 30 MPG Best fuel economy and value Encore GX $28,000 30 MPG FWD Balance of efficiency and AWD Envision $35,000 25 MPG Premium compact with standard AWD Enclave $50,000 22 MPG Three-row luxury family SUV All MSRPs are approximate starting prices and exclude destination charge, taxes, title, and license fees. Fuel economy figures are EPA estimates. Contact Speck Buick GMC for exact in-stock pricing and current Buick offers. What GMC Trucks Have the Best Payload in the Tri-Cities, WA?

If you haul heavy loads across the Tri-Cities or Yakima Valley, payload capacity matters. The right GMC truck for hauling makes every job safer and more productive. If you are searching for the best GMC Sierra payload capacity in the Tri-Cities, WA, you have come to the right place. Here is a complete breakdown of 2026 GMC Sierra max payload figures across the entire lineup and what each truck is best suited for. Why Payload Capacity Matters Payload capacity is the maximum weight your truck can carry in the cab and bed combined. It is different from towing capacity, which refers to what you can pull behind the truck. Exceeding your payload rating is dangerous and can cause serious damage to your vehicle. The GMC Sierra HD payload capacity figures across the lineup make it one of the best choices for serious hauling in Eastern Washington. GMC Canyon Max Payload: Up to 1,597 lbs The Canyon is a great GMC work truck for lighter hauling needs around the Tri-Cities. It handles landscaping materials, recreational equipment, and light farm supplies with ease. It is also easier to maneuver and more fuel efficient than full-size trucks. Best for: Landscapers, small business owners, and drivers with lighter everyday hauling needs. GMC Sierra 1500 Max Payload: Up to 2,280 lbs The Sierra 1500 is the most popular GMC truck for hauling in the Tri-Cities area. It handles gravel, mulch, building materials, and recreational equipment with ease. It is also comfortable enough for everyday driving and commuting around the Tri-Cities. The 2026 GMC Sierra max payload of up to 2,280 lbs makes it one of the strongest half-ton trucks in its class. Best for: Contractors, farmers, and Tri-Cities drivers who need a capable everyday work truck. GMC Sierra 2500 HD Max Payload: Up to 3,979 lbs (gas) The Sierra 2500 HD is where the GMC Sierra HD payload capacity gets serious. It nearly doubles the payload rating of the Sierra 1500. It handles full loads of gravel, sand, concrete blocks, and heavy farm supplies without breaking a sweat. The available 6.6L Duramax Turbo Diesel adds maximum torque for the most demanding hauling jobs. It is a true GMC work truck built for serious daily use season after season. Best for: Contractors, ranchers, and drivers who regularly carry heavy loads beyond the half-ton limits. GMC Sierra 3500 HD (Single Rear Wheel) Max Payload: Up to 4,534 lbs (gas) The Sierra 3500 HD SRW steps up even further in GMC Sierra HD payload capacity over the 2500 HD. It handles the heaviest farm supplies, construction materials, and commercial loads with confidence. The commercial-grade chassis makes it one of the most capable work trucks in the Tri-Cities area. Best for: Large-scale farmers and commercial contractors who need maximum payload in a single rear wheel configuration. GMC Sierra 3500 HD (Dually) Max Payload: Up to 7,442 lbs (gas) The Sierra 3500 HD Dually delivers the highest 2026 GMC Sierra max payload in the entire GMC lineup. With dual rear wheels adding stability and maximum load capacity, it is built for the heaviest commercial hauling available in a pickup truck. For Tri-Cities farmers and contractors who carry the heaviest loads regularly, nothing in the GMC lineup beats the 3500 HD Dually. Best for: Commercial operations and Tri-Cities drivers who need the absolute maximum payload capacity available. Quick GMC Payload Comparison Truck Max Payload GMC Canyon Up to 1,597 lbs Sierra 1500 Up to 2,280 lbs Sierra 2500 HD (gas) Up to 3,979 lbs Sierra 3500 HD SRW (gas) Up to 4,534 lbs Sierra 3500 HD Dually (gas) Up to 7,442 lbs All figures are for properly equipped configurations. Always verify on the door jamb sticker for your specific truck. Which GMC Truck Is Right for Your Hauling Needs? Choose the Canyon for light everyday hauling and maximum fuel efficiency. Choose the Sierra 1500 for a capable everyday work truck with a strong half-ton payload rating. Choose the Sierra 2500 HD for serious heavy-duty hauling beyond the half-ton limits. Choose the Sierra 3500 HD SRW for maximum payload in a manageable configuration. Choose the Sierra 3500 HD Dually for the absolute maximum payload capacity available. GM First Responder Discount

The GM First Responder Discount is a special program to recognize those who serve their communities every day. It offers eligible first responders exclusive pricing on new Buick and GMC vehicle. This program helps make upgrading to a new vehicle more affordable while showing appreciation for their service. At Speck Buick GMC, we are proud to help qualifying customers take advantage of these savings. Who Qualifies for the GM First Responder Discount? The program is available to many types of first responders, including firefighters, police officers, EMTs, paramedics, and 911 dispatchers. Both full-time and volunteer personnel are typically eligible. THis wide eligibility makes it easier for many community heroes to qualify. It is designed to recognize those who play an important role in public safety. What Vehicle Are Eligible? The discount can be used on a variety of new Buick and GMC models. This includes trucks, SUVs, and crossover depending on availability. Some models or trims may have different eligibility, so checking with the dealership is important. In many cases, the offer can also be combined with other available incentives for added value. How Does the Program Work? Getting started is simple and convenient for eligible buyers. First responders can verify their status online through the GM program. After verification, they receive an authorization code to bring to the dealership. This code unlocks special pricing on qualifying vehicles and helps streamline the purchase process. Final Thoughts The GM First Responder Discount is a great way to save on a new vehicle. It provides real value while recognizing those who serve their communities. If you qualify, it is worth exploring your options. Spring Car Care Tips

As the season changes and warmer weather arrives, it is the perfect time to give your vehicle some attention. Winter can be tough on your car, and spring is a great opportunity to make sure everything is in top shape. At Speck Buick GMC, our service team is here to help you get your vehicle ready for the road ahead. Tires and Brakes Cold weather and rough winter roads can take a serious toll on both your tires and brakes. Check your tire pressure, inspect tread depth, and look for any cracks or uneven wear that may h ave developed over the colder months. If you notice any squeaking, grinding, or a longer stopping distance, have your brakes inspected right away. Catching these issues early is one of the most important things you can do for your safety on the road. Oil, Fluids, and Exterior Spring is the perfect reminder to check all of your vehicle's fluid. Including the engine oil, coolant, brake fluid, and windshield washer fluid. If you are due for an oil change, do not put it off any longer. It is also a great time to give your car a thorough wash, including the underside. Salt and road grime from winter can cause rust and corrosion if left untreated. Final Thoughts Taking care of your vehicle in the spring sets you up for a safe and reliable driving season. These simple steps can save you from costly repairs down the road. What is GMC's New Car Warranty

When purchasing a new GMC vehicle, understanding the warranty coverage is essential. GMC provides a comprehensive warranty package that helps protect your investment and ensures peace of mind. Here;s what you need to know about GMC's new car warranty. GMC New Vehicle Warranty Coverage Bumper-to-Bumper Limited Warranty Covers 3 years or 36,000 miles, whichever comes first Repairs or replacement due to defects in materials or workmanship Includes parts and labor for covered repairs Powertrain Limited Warranty Covers 5 years or 60,000 miles (or 5 years/100,000 miles for diesel models) Includes coverage for the engine, transmission, and drivetrain Transferable to subsequent owners, adding resale value Corrosion Protection Covers 3 years or 36,000 miles for surface corrosion Covers 6 years or 100,000 miles for rust-through protection Roadside Assistance Program Available for 5 years or 60,000 miles Provides towing, lockout services, jump-starts, flat tire changes, and fuel delivery Complimentary Scheduled Maintenance First maintenance visit included (oil change, tire rotation, and multi-point inspection) Why GMC's Warranty Matters Peace of mind: Covers unexpected repairs and maintenance. Added resale value: Transferable warranties enhance vehicle resale potential. Comprehensive support: Roadside assistance ensures help is always available. GMC Terrain vs. Acadia

If you are in the market for a SUV, the Terrain and Acadia are both great options. Both GMC's share they signature style and technology, but they serve very different needs. At Speck Buick GMC, we want to help you choose the SUV that best fits your lifestyle. Size and Seating The biggest difference between the two SUVs is the size. The Terrain is a compact two-row SUV with room for 5 passengers. On the other hand, the Acadia is a much larger vehicle. The Acadia offers three rows of seats totaling enough seats for 8 people and still includes 97.5 cubic feet of cargo space. If you need a third row for a growing family, the Acadia is the clear choice for you. Power and Towing The 2 SUVs also show differences under the hood. The Terrain is powered by a 1.5-liter turbocharged engine producing 175 horsepower and 184 lb-ft of torque. The Acadia is powered by a 2.5-liter turbocharged four-cylinder producing 328 horsepower and 326 ft-lb of torque. When it comes to towing capacity, the Terrain has a max capacity of 1,500 pounds. On the other hand, the Acadia can tow up to 5,000 pounds. For the drivers that need the power and strength, the Acadia is the winner here. Final Thoughts Both the Terrain and Acadia are excellent GMC SUVs with modern tech and a strong list of safety features. The Terrain is the better fir for drivers who want a compact, fuel-efficient options for everyday driving. New 2025 GMC Sierra 1500 Trim Levels and Pricing

The 2025 GMC Sierra 1500 Continues to set the standard for power, capability, and luxury in the full-size truck segment. With multiple trim levels to choose from, the Sierra 1500 offers something for every driver, whether you’re looking for a workhorse or a premium pickup with advanced technology and comfort features. Trim Levels and Key Features The 2025 GMC Sierra 1500 is available in several trims, each designed to cater to different needs and preferences: Pro: The base model comes well-equipped with a powerful engine, durable interior materials, and essential technology, including a 7-inch touchscreen and Apple CarPlay®/Android Auto™ integration. SLE: Adds upgraded interior materials, a larger infotainment screen, and additional driver-assist feature. Elevation: Features a bold, sporty design with blacked-out exterior accents, LED lighting, and enhanced interior technology. SLT: Offers a more refined experience with premium seating materials, a larger digital driver display, and enhanced towing capabilities. AT4: Geared towards off-road enthusiasts with skid plates, all-terrain tires, an advanced suspension system, and an exclusive interior trim. Denali: The luxury-oriented trim with premium leather seating, advanced safety technology, and a signature chrome grille. Denali Ultimate: The top-tier Sierra 1500, featuring high-end materials, a Bose premium sound system, Super Cruise™ hands-free driving, and a high-performance powertrain option. Pricing Overview Pricing for the 2025 GMC Sierra 1500 varies based on trim level and optional packages: Pro: Starting at around $40,000 SLE: Starting at around $48,000 Elevation: Starting at around $52,000 SLT: Starting at around $56,000 AT4: Starting at around $65,000 Denali: Starting at around $70,000 Denali Ultimate: Starting at around $80,000 Conclusion The 2025 GMC Sierra 1500 offers a range of trims to suit different needs, whether you’re looking for a rugged work truck, an off-road powerhouse, or a luxurious pickup. With its advanced technology, strong performance, and premium features, the Sierra 1500 continues to be a standout choice in the full-size truck market.

GMC Bluetooth Connection Tips and Advice

Bluetooth connectivity is a convenient feature in modern vehicles, allowing drivers to make hands-free calls, stream music, and use voice commands safely. However, pairing your smartphone with your GMC’s infotainment system can sometimes be frustrating. If you’re experiencing issues, here are some troubleshooting steps to help you get connected. Ensure Bluetooth is Enabled on Your Device Before attempting to pair your phone, check that Bluetooth is turned on. On most smartphones, you can find this setting in the quick menu or under the device’s setting. Also, ensure that your phone is discoverable so that your GMC’s system can detect it. Remove Previous Pairing If you’ve connected your phone to other vehicles or devices, previous pairings might interfere with a new connection. Go to your phone’s Bluetooth settings and remove any old GMC pairing before trying again. Likewise, delete any previous phone pairings stored in your GMC’s infotainment system. Restart Your Phone and Vehicle Sometimes, simply restarting your phone and turning your vehicle off and on can resolve connectivity issues. This refreshes the system and allows a fresh attempt at pairing. Check for Software Updates Ensure that both your smartphone and your GMC’s infotainment system have the latest software updates. Outdated software can cause compatibility issues that prevent successful pairing. Follow the Correct Pairing Process Each GMC model has a slightly different Bluetooth setup process. Generally, you should: Open your infotainment system and navigate to the Bluetooth settings. Select “Pair Device” or a similar option. On your smartphone, find your GMC vehicle in the available Bluetooth devices list. Confirm the pairing code displayed on both screens. Accept the connection prompts to complete the process. Verify Compatibility Not all smartphones work seamlessly with all infotainment systems. If your phone is struggling to connect, check GMC’s website or your owner’s manual to verify compatibility. Reset Network Settings If you’re still having trouble, you can reset the network settings on your phone. This will clear all previous Bluetooth connections, Wi-Fi networks, and cellular settings, allowing you to start fresh. Consult Your Owner’s Manual or Dealership If none of these steps work, refer to your GMC owner’s manual for additional troubleshooting tips. You can also contact Speck Buick GMC for further assistance in resolving the issue. Successfully Connect Your Bluetooth Today Bluetooth pairing issues can be frustrating, but following these troubleshooting steps should help you successfully connect your phone to your GMC’s infotainment system. Keeping your software updated and removing oil pairings can prevent future connectivity problems. If issues persist, professional assistance from a dealership may be necessary.
